Understanding Sensor Size: A Key Determinant of Image Quality

Sensor size plays a pivotal role in determining the image quality of a digital camera. It directly influences factors such as image resolution, dynamic range, low-light performance, and depth of field. Larger sensors, typically found in full-frame cameras, offer several advantages over their smaller counterparts found in crop sensor cameras.

Full-Frame vs. Crop Sensors: Unveiling the Differences

The primary distinction between full-frame and crop sensors lies in their physical size. Full-frame sensors are designed to match the size of a 35mm film frame, measuring approximately 36 x 24mm, while crop sensors are smaller, resulting in a reduced sensor area. This difference in size leads to several key differences in image quality and performance.

Is Nikon D5100 Full Frame? The Answer Revealed

After exploring the differences between full-frame and crop sensors, it’s time to address the question at hand: Is the Nikon D5100 a full-frame camera? The answer is a resounding no. The Nikon D5100 features a crop sensor, specifically an APS-C sensor, which measures approximately 23.6 x 15.6mm. This sensor size is smaller than a full-frame sensor, resulting in the aforementioned differences in image quality and performance.

Advantages of the Nikon D5100 Crop Sensor

While the Nikon D5100 may not possess a full-frame sensor, it offers several advantages due to its crop sensor design:

Compact and Lightweight: Ideal for Travel and Everyday Use

The Nikon D5100, thanks to its crop sensor, is relatively compact and lightweight compared to full-frame cameras. This makes it an ideal choice for photographers who value portability and ease of use, particularly when traveling or shooting on the go.

Affordable Price Point: Accessible for Enthusiasts and Beginners

Crop sensor cameras, including the Nikon D5100, are generally more affordable than their full-frame counterparts. This makes them an attractive option for budget-conscious photographers, enthusiasts, and beginners who are starting their journey in photography.

Wide Lens Selection: Compatibility with DX Lenses

The Nikon D5100’s crop sensor design allows it to utilize a wide range of DX lenses specifically designed for APS-C sensors. These lenses are typically more compact and affordable than full-frame lenses, providing photographers with a diverse selection of options to suit their shooting needs.
